X-Git-Url: http://git.dolda2000.com/gitweb/?a=blobdiff_plain;f=lib%2Freq.h;fp=lib%2Freq.h;h=b566dd24a1256859b7b0565ccdae1322b9d90c3f;hb=337333968e3d06cf5f1fa5198eeba3121aee467a;hp=0000000000000000000000000000000000000000;hpb=f4cdf91946475f428f3861275ce9d07f2da73a93;p=ashd.git diff --git a/lib/req.h b/lib/req.h new file mode 100644 index 0000000..b566dd2 --- /dev/null +++ b/lib/req.h @@ -0,0 +1,16 @@ +#ifndef _LIB_HTREQ_H +#define _LIB_HTREQ_H + +struct htreq { + char *method, *url, *ver; + char *restbuf, *rest; + char ***headers; + int noheaders; +}; + +struct htreq *mkreq(char *method, char *url, char *ver); +void freereq(struct htreq *req); +void reqpreheader(struct htreq *req, char *name, char *val); +void reqappheader(struct htreq *req, char *name, char *val); + +#endif